Yachts are high end recreational boat and are different from working ships mainly by their leisure purpose, and it was not until the rise of the steamboat and other types of powerboat that sailing vessels in general came to be perceived as luxury, or recreational vessels. Yacht generally range from 20 feet or 6 m up to hundreds of feet. A cabin cruiser or simply “cruisers” are one of the luxury crafts that are smaller than 40 feet. A sailing or power yacht that is above 100 ft or 34 m is generally called a mega yacht and if it is over 200 ft or 70 m it is referred as a super yacht. This size is small in relation to typical cruise liners and oil tankers. There are also four classifications of yachts namely Day sailing yachts, Weekender yachts, Cruising yachts, and Luxury sailing yachts.
A little bit of flashback about yachts; was originally defined as a light, fast sailing vessel used by the Dutch navy to pursue pirates and other transgressors of the Low Countries. They were also used for non-military governmental roles such as customs duties and delivering pilots to waiting ships. The latter use attracted the attention of wealthy Dutch merchants who began to build private yachts so they could be taken out to greet their returning ships. Soon wealthy individuals began to use their yachts for pleasure trips.
Yachts were made of wood, or steel in larger yachts until 1950s, but a much wider range of materials is used today. Even if wood hulls are still in production, fiberglass is the most common material for construction, followed by aluminum, steel and carbon fiber.
The cost of crewed charters vary depending on the size of vessel, power or sail, number of people on board, etc. The duration of the charter is usually a week, but can be any length. Generally, all food, beverages and water activities are included. The price per person starts around $1200. Motor yachts cost more than sail. Groups on larger yachts can often be less expensive per person than a couple on a small yacht. Yachts are available for parties of 2 or more. Large groups may prefer to charter more than 1 yacht and travel as a flotilla. This is very common, especially for corporate groups. All yachts have waters ports and will vary depending on equipment. These might include snorkeling, Scuba Diving, knee boarding, water-skiing, wind surfing, kayaks, fishing and, of course, sailing. The menus are designed around your food preferences. Drinks such as wine, beer and alcohol are included as part of the “ships bar”. The amount and variety will vary depending on the cost of the charter with larger, more expensive yachts providing finer wines and premium liquors.
